Office中国论坛/Access中国论坛

标题: 如何根据字段里[报表名称]选择不同的报表打印 [打印本页]

作者: 宏魔法师    时间: 2010-1-16 12:31
标题: 如何根据字段里[报表名称]选择不同的报表打印
问题1:需要打印一张数据表里的内容,其中有一个字段的内容是“报表格式”,如何根据此字段的内容,在所有的报表中循环,查找到相对应的报表打印。
问题2:还有一个字段的内容是“打印份数”,如何根据这个数据,自动打印相应的报表。
作者: 宏魔法师    时间: 2010-1-16 19:05
高手帮下忙吧!
作者: 宏魔法师    时间: 2010-1-17 07:50
顶!!!
作者: aslxt    时间: 2010-1-17 14:43
Private Sub Command2_Click()
  For i = 1 To Me.子窗体!打印份数
    DoCmd.OpenReport Me.子窗体!报表格式
    DoCmd.Close acReport, Me.子窗体!报表格式
  Next i
End Sub
作者: 宏魔法师    时间: 2010-1-17 16:11
DoCmd.Close acReport, Me.子窗体!报表格式   这段代码是什么意思,能解释下吗?
作者: aslxt    时间: 2010-1-17 17:27
DoCmd.Close acReport, Me.子窗体!报表格式   这段代码是什么意思,能解释下吗?
宏魔法师 发表于 2010-1-17 16:11

关闭打开的对象(报表,名称为子窗体的报表格式里指定的名称)
作者: 宏魔法师    时间: 2010-1-17 20:59
了解了,非常感谢 aslxt 提供的帮忙。
作者: 神之翼    时间: 2010-4-14 23:58
正好,好学习学习




欢迎光临 Office中国论坛/Access中国论坛 (http://www.office-cn.net/) Powered by Discuz! X3.3